Abstract

A method of collaborative document editing is disclosed. The method includes allowing concurrent document editing by a first user of a first client device and a second user of a second client device, receiving a first edit for a document stored at a server from the first client device, receiving a second edit for the document from the second client device, and merging the first edit and the second edit into the document. The method further includes receiving a request of a third user to access the document, determining whether the third user is authorized to access the document using a token associated with the third user, and in response to determining that the third user is authorized to access the document, providing at least a portion of the document with merged first and second edits for presentation to the third user.
